Quickmask feature change

Explorer ,
Oct 09, 2023 Oct 09, 2023

Hello. I like to  use quickmask to refine selections, and one of my favored tools was being able to use a hard-edged brush at one end of a selection's straight line, and holding down the shift key, click at the other end of that straight area to connect the selection areas with an edge that was also straight; now, however, I can't get that feature to work. Is there some setting that has changed or that I've changed that has disabled that feature, becuase I'd really like to use it again. Thanks!
